Ico - Ico Convenience Plus Stores

307 Canal Park Drive Suite 4A, Duluth
Phone: (218) 722-7112

Categories: Food 

Suggest updates

Reviews

Sorry, we haven't any reviews about company Ico - Ico Convenience Plus Stores.

Write a review

The nearest companies